COFCO International is a global agri-business with a clear vision, strong values and a positive culture, focused on being a leader in the global grains, oilseeds and sugar supply chains. We provide the food the world needs in a responsible way. Headquartered is Geneva, Switzerland, we are ambitious, with the right structures and culture to meet the world's increasing and changing needs. With 11,000+ people in 35 countries, our global portfolio includes assets across the Americas, Europe, Africa, Middle East, and Asia-Pacific. We trade with over 50 nations, while providing farmers unique direct access to the growing Chinese market.

Job purpose:
The SOM Technician Development Programme (TDP) is a structured initiative designed to provide technical development opportunities and meaningful workplace experience for Learner Technicians. The programme aligns with industry standards and Standerton Oil Mills (SOM) operational requirements through structured learning, mentorship, and continuous assessment. The incumbent will monitor and control plant processes to ensure operations remain within specified parameters and will carry out activities in compliance with the Integrated Management System of Standerton Oil Mills. Learner Technicians will be provided with opportunities to develop essential engineering skills required to succeed in the manufacturing industry, with support from both local and international engineering teams within the COFCO group.
